Definition
A person who makes annotations or systematic notes.
The annotator of the meeting recorded all key decisions.
He works as a court annotator.
Common collocations
official annotatormeeting annotatorrole of annotator
Etymology
Do latim 'annotator', pelo verbo 'annotare' (anotar).
